Using Shampoos and Conditioners to Wash Your Dog

We discover what to appear for when deciding on a shampoo and conditioner to wash your dog.


Dogs have pretty sensitive skin that is half the thickness of human skin and has a pretty diverse pH balance. So to make sure you do not irritate the skin, steer clear of utilizing human goods or soaps on your dog and rather use goods that have been particularly developed with your dog’s coat and skin in thoughts.


WHAT NOT TO USE


There are a lot of dwelling-created treatments for several skin maladies and parasites. And when some may well be completely protected, frequently they are primarily based on human skin requirements. Commonly if one thing is protected for humans, that does not necessarily imply it is protected for our pets. Humans do not have a tendency to lick themselves when grooming, when dogs do, so we need to be conscious that some items can be toxic when ingested.


In unique, steer clear of tea tree goods. Tea tree is antibacterial and antiseptic, but if the tea tree in a item is in enough concentration to have all the purported added benefits, it will be toxic if consumed.


ITCHY SKIN


If your dog has itchy skin, contemplate a medicated shampoo, probably even an oatmeal shampoo such as Aloveen. Shampoos with aloe vera and oatmeal are especially soothing.


FREQUENT SKIN INFECTIONS


If your dog is prone to dermatitis and bacterial or fungal flare-ups utilizing a medicated shampoos that consists of miconazole or chlorhexidine may well be suggested by your Veterinarian. These shampoos can be drying, so must only be utilised on healthcare recommendation.


GREASY SKIN


If your dog is rather smelly or greasy a shampoos such as sebolyse may well aid. This shampoo is also antibacterial and antifungal, two other sources of smelly skin. Medicated shampoos really have to have a lengthy get in touch with time of five-10 minutes, so study the label to perform out how lengthy you need to leave the shampoo on for.


FLAKY SKIN


Dogs that have dry, flaky skin will do properly with Aloveen or a pretty gentle shampoo and a excellent brush to redistribute the all-natural oils by way of the coat, They may well also advantage from fish oils, especially in the kind of Dermoscent, with the right ratio of omega 3s and omega 6s. Shampooing can essentially dry the skin, so backing off with the baths may also aid for dogs with dry skin.


Typical SKIN


If your dog has relatively standard skin, with no flakes, grease or excessive smell, utilizing a all-natural pet shampoo is fine. Aim for a excellent good quality shampoo. Aloveen is also a good shampoo to use for standard skin.


DO I Will need A CONDITIONER?


If you have a good gentle shampoo, a conditioner is not needed. Conditioners can aid with a dry coat, and are frequently left in. Conditioners can also be applied in involving baths if your dog is acquiring a tiny smelly and you do not have time for the complete bath. They can aid to mask that doggy smell.


DO I Will need TO BATH MY DOG?


If your dog is not smelly, does not have a tendency to roll in items at the park and does not swim, there may well be no have to have to bath your pet at all. A excellent brush can do a good job of redistributing the oils in the coat and offers a good healthier shine.
